Understanding the Problem of Slack Using a Lot of CPU

Slack is a widely used collaboration tool for businesses and teams, known for its ease of use and real-time communication features. However, one common issue that users often encounter is Slack using a lot of CPU resources. This can lead to sluggish performance, slow response times, and even system freezes. Understanding why Slack consumes excessive CPU usage is crucial in order to address the problem effectively and ensure smooth operation.

1. Heavy Resource Consumption Due to Excessive Message History

One potential cause of Slack using a lot of CPU is the accumulation of excessive message history. Over time, as more messages and files are exchanged within channels, Slack keeps a record of them for easy reference. However, this extensive message history can consume significant CPU resources when the Slack app is running, especially during synchronization and search operations.

To mitigate this issue, it is recommended to limit the message history retention settings in Slack. By adjusting the settings to retain messages for a shorter duration, such as 30 days instead of indefinitely, the overall CPU usage can be reduced. Additionally, archiving and deleting unnecessary channels or conversations can also help to optimize performance.

Furthermore, it is important for users to regularly clear their cache in the Slack app. A large cache can contribute to increased CPU usage as the app must process and manage a large volume of stored data. Clearing the cache periodically can help improve performance and alleviate CPU resource usage.

2. Excessive Plugin or Integration Usage

Another possible reason for Slack consuming a lot of CPU is the excessive usage of plugins and integrations. Slack offers a wide range of plugins and integrations that enhance its functionality and adaptability to different workflows and tools. However, utilizing too many plugins or integrations simultaneously can put a strain on CPU resources.

To address this issue, users should review and disable unnecessary plugins and integrations. It is advisable to only keep the ones that are essential for day-to-day operations. Additionally, updating the plugins and integrations to their latest versions can also help optimize performance and reduce CPU usage.

Moreover, users should monitor the resource usage of each plugin or integration. Slack provides a feature that allows users to check the resource consumption of each installed plugin or integration. By identifying any resource-intensive plugins, users can make informed decisions about whether to continue using them or look for alternative options with lower resource requirements.

3. Inefficient Background Processes

Slack includes various background processes and features that run continuously to ensure real-time messaging and notifications. However, inefficient or misconfigured background processes can contribute to increased CPU usage, causing Slack to consume excessive resources even when idle.

To optimize CPU usage, users can review their Slack settings and disable unnecessary background processes that may not be essential for their workflow. By customizing the notification preferences and disabling features that are not regularly used, users can reduce the strain on CPU resources and improve overall performance.

Furthermore, keeping the Slack app and its associated dependencies up to date is crucial. Developers often release updates that address performance issues and optimize resource usage. By regularly updating the Slack app and its components, users can take advantage of these optimizations and potentially reduce CPU consumption.

4. Compatibility Issues with Operating System or Hardware

In some cases, Slack may experience increased CPU usage due to compatibility issues with the operating system or hardware configurations. Certain combinations of operating systems, hardware components, or drivers may not interact optimally with Slack, leading to heightened resource consumption.

If users suspect compatibility issues, they should ensure that their systems meet the minimum requirements specified by Slack. Additionally, checking for any available updates for the operating system, hardware drivers, or firmware can address compatibility concerns.

In situations where the issue persists, contacting Slack support or seeking assistance from technical experts may be necessary. They can provide guidance on resolving compatibility issues and offer additional troubleshooting steps to rectify the problem.

1. Why is Slack using a lot of CPU?

There could be several reasons why Slack is using a lot of CPU on your device:

a) Large number of messages: If you have a high volume of messages, especially with attachments, Slack may consume more CPU resources to handle and display them.

b) Active integrations and applications: Slack allows users to integrate various third-party apps and services, which can increase CPU usage if these integrations are constantly running or updating.

c) Video and voice calls: Engaging in video or voice calls on Slack can put a significant strain on your CPU, especially if you have a poor internet connection.

4. Is there a way to monitor Slack's CPU usage?

Yes, you can monitor Slack's CPU usage by:

a) Using task manager: On Windows, you can open the task manager (press Ctrl + Shift + Esc) and go to the "Processes" or "Performance" tab to view CPU usage for different applications, including Slack.

b) Activity Monitor on Mac: On macOS, you can open the Activity Monitor (press Command + Space and type "Activity Monitor") and check the CPU usage under the "CPU" tab.

c) Third-party CPU monitoring tools: There are various third-party tools available that can provide detailed information about CPU usage for both Windows and Mac systems.
